Russia, risk of nuclear conflict in the Kaliningrad-Lithuania case
The Kaliningrad-Lithuania crisis threatens to set off World War III. And it brings to mind the words of Andrei Kozyrev, former Russian foreign minister. In an interview with Fox News, Kozyrev, who is also the author of the book “The Firebird: The Elusive Fate of Russian Democracy”, underlined the risks associated with the growing tensions between NATO and Russia: “If the troops of the Atlantic Alliance were to attack Moscow, the Kremlin would probably have recourse to nuclear weapons. However, in the current circumstances there are no plans to attack Russia ”. But now there is the Kaliningrad case.
The threat of recourse to the dreaded nuclear equipment to the inevitable outbreak of the Third World war it is back in the news after the declarations of Finland and Sweden, determined to join NATO, and the consequent hostile reactions of Putin, stigmatized by Zelensky as “a danger to the entire planet”. Kozyrev, on the other hand, says that it is a case of a “dog that barks, but absolutely does not bite”.
“The commanders in chief of the army will do everything to prevent such a scenario and to prevent the use of nuclear weapons, unless they fear that there is imminent danger to their homeland.” Although Putin has on some occasions pointed to the mere existence of NATO as a tangible danger for Russia, Kozyrev believes that “the tsar” will do nothing that would endanger his powerunless others are threatening him.
